Duane Leonard

Hello! When I’m not sitting with chickens on my head, I’m in RHS 323, or class, or a meeting.

This semester I’m Teaching ESL 325 (Reading and Writing) and working on ESL outreach in our Sac City College community.

Drop by to ask a question about our ESL classes, certificates, or about other great programs SCC has to offer.


(916) 558-2089